Käferholz
Käferholz is a deciduous forest in Rottendorf, Würzburg, Bavaria. Käferholz is situated nearby to the village Rottendorf, as well as near the hamlet Neuhof.Places of Interest

Repperndorf is a village in the district of Kitzingen, Regierungsbezirk Lower Franconia, Bavaria, Germany. Formerly an independent municipality, it became part of the town of Kitzingen in January 1978.
